@import url(https://fonts.googleapis.com/css?family=Roboto);
@import url(https://fonts.googleapis.com/css?family=Roboto);
@import url(https://fonts.googleapis.com/css?family=Roboto);
@import url(https://fonts.googleapis.com/css?family=Roboto);
@import url(https://fonts.googleapis.com/css?family=Roboto);
html,body,div,span,applet,object,iframe,h1,h2,h3,h4,h5,h6,p,blockquote,pre,a,abbr,acronym,address,big,cite,code,del,dfn,em,img,ins,kbd,q,s,samp,small,strike,strong,sub,sup,tt,var,b,u,i,center,dl,dt,dd,ol,ul,li,fieldset,form,label,legend,table,caption,tbody,tfoot,thead,tr,th,td,article,aside,canvas,details,embed,figure,figcaption,footer,header,hgroup,menu,nav,output,ruby,section,summary,time,mark,audio,video{margin:0;padding:0;border:0;font-size:100%;font:inherit;vertical-align:baseline}article,aside,details,figcaption,figure,footer,header,hgroup,menu,nav,section{display:block}body{line-height:1}ol,ul{list-style:none}blockquote,q{quotes:none}blockquote:before,blockquote:after,q:before,q:after{content:"";content:none}table{border-collapse:collapse;border-spacing:0}html{font-size:10px;color:#34414f;font-family:"Roboto",sans-serif;box-sizing:border-box;overflow-x:hidden}body{margin:0;overflow-x:hidden}.title1{font-weight:300}@media(min-width: 768px){.title1{font-size:2.6em}}@media(max-width: 767px){.title1{font-size:2.4em}}.title2{font-weight:300}@media(min-width: 768px){.title2{font-size:2.4em}}@media(max-width: 767px){.title2{font-size:2.2em}}.title3{font-weight:400}@media(min-width: 768px){.title3{font-size:2.2em}}@media(max-width: 767px){.title3{font-size:2em}}.title4,.search-box__input{font-weight:400}@media(min-width: 768px){.title4,.search-box__input{font-size:2em}}@media(max-width: 767px){.title4,.search-box__input{font-size:1.8em}}.title5{font-weight:400}@media(min-width: 768px){.title5{font-size:1.8em}}@media(max-width: 767px){.title5{font-size:1.6em}}.title6{font-weight:400;font-size:1.6em}.subtitle1,.search-box__item-title,.search-box__hint,.search-box__improvement-hint,.search-box__error-hint,.search-box__not-found-hint,.search-box__loading-hint{font-weight:400}@media(min-width: 768px){.subtitle1,.search-box__item-title,.search-box__hint,.search-box__improvement-hint,.search-box__error-hint,.search-box__not-found-hint,.search-box__loading-hint{font-size:1.6em}}@media(max-width: 767px){.subtitle1,.search-box__item-title,.search-box__hint,.search-box__improvement-hint,.search-box__error-hint,.search-box__not-found-hint,.search-box__loading-hint{font-size:1.4em}}.subtitle2{font-weight:500}@media(min-width: 768px){.subtitle2{font-size:1.4em}}@media(max-width: 767px){.subtitle2{font-size:1.2em}}.caption,.search-box__item-year,.search-box__tv-label{font-weight:400}@media(min-width: 768px){.caption,.search-box__item-year,.search-box__tv-label{font-size:1.4em}}@media(max-width: 767px){.caption,.search-box__item-year,.search-box__tv-label{font-size:1.2em}}.search-box{position:relative;width:100%;transition:transform .1s;transform:scale(0.98, 0.98)}.search-box__input-container{display:flex;justify-content:space-between;align-items:center;padding:.4em .8em;box-shadow:#e7e7e7 0 0 0 1px,#e7e7e7 0 2px 4px;background-color:#fff}.search-box_dropdown-open{transform:scale(1, 1)}.search-box_dropdown-closed .search-box__input-container{border-radius:2px}.search-box_dropdown-open .search-box__input-container{border-radius:2px 2px 0 0}.search-box__input{padding:0;width:100%;border:none;outline:none}.search-box__input::placeholder{opacity:.5}.search-box__search-icon{width:3em;height:3em;fill:#e7e7e7}.search-box_dropdown-closed .search-box__dropdown{display:none}.search-box_dropdown-open .search-box__dropdown{animation:search-box-dropdown-appearing .1s}@keyframes search-box-dropdown-appearing{from{opacity:0}}.search-box__dropdown{position:absolute;left:0;bottom:0;width:100%;transform:translateY(100%);box-shadow:0 0 0 1px #e7e7e7;border-radius:2px 2px 0 0;background:#fff;max-height:55vh;overflow:auto}.search-box__loading-line{z-index:1}.search-box__hint,.search-box__improvement-hint,.search-box__error-hint,.search-box__not-found-hint,.search-box__loading-hint{padding:.4em .8em;line-height:1.5}.search-box__hint-label{color:#08a5e6}.search-box__hint-description{padding-left:.8em}.search-box__item{position:relative;display:flex;align-items:center;padding:.4em .8em;border-bottom:1px solid #e7e7e7;cursor:pointer}.search-box__item:hover{background-color:rgba(0,0,0,.05)}.search-box__item_active{background-color:rgba(0,0,0,.05)}.search-box__tv-label{position:absolute;top:.2em;left:.2em;padding:.2em .4em;background-color:#08a5e6;color:#f4f4f4;border-radius:2px}.search-box__item-image{height:4em;width:4em;min-width:4em;object-fit:cover;border-radius:2px}.search-box__item-text{display:flex;align-items:baseline;justify-content:space-between;flex:1;padding:.4em .8em}.search-box__item-text{max-width:calc(100% - 4em - 1.6em)}.search-box__item-title{white-space:nowrap;overflow:hidden;text-overflow:ellipsis}.search-box__item-year{color:rgba(52,65,79,.5)}
html,body,div,span,applet,object,iframe,h1,h2,h3,h4,h5,h6,p,blockquote,pre,a,abbr,acronym,address,big,cite,code,del,dfn,em,img,ins,kbd,q,s,samp,small,strike,strong,sub,sup,tt,var,b,u,i,center,dl,dt,dd,ol,ul,li,fieldset,form,label,legend,table,caption,tbody,tfoot,thead,tr,th,td,article,aside,canvas,details,embed,figure,figcaption,footer,header,hgroup,menu,nav,output,ruby,section,summary,time,mark,audio,video{margin:0;padding:0;border:0;font-size:100%;font:inherit;vertical-align:baseline}article,aside,details,figcaption,figure,footer,header,hgroup,menu,nav,section{display:block}body{line-height:1}ol,ul{list-style:none}blockquote,q{quotes:none}blockquote:before,blockquote:after,q:before,q:after{content:"";content:none}table{border-collapse:collapse;border-spacing:0}html{font-size:10px;color:#34414f;font-family:"Roboto",sans-serif;box-sizing:border-box;overflow-x:hidden}body{margin:0;overflow-x:hidden}.loading-line{position:relative}.loading-line__line{position:absolute;top:0;left:0;width:100%;height:100%;min-height:3px;z-index:-1;background:#e60836;border-radius:2px;transform-origin:right;animation-iteration-count:1,1,infinite,1;animation-delay:0s,1s,2s,0s;animation-duration:1s,1s,2s,1s;animation-name:loading-line-increasing,loading-line-decreasing,loading-line-bouncing,loading-line-disappearing;animation-play-state:paused,paused,paused,paused;animation-timing-function:ease,ease,linear,linear}.loading-line_status_loading .loading-line__line{animation-play-state:running,running,running,paused}.loading-line_status_loaded .loading-line__line{animation-play-state:paused,paused,paused,running;animation-fill-mode:none,none,none,forwards}@keyframes loading-line-increasing{0%{transform-origin:left;transform:scaleX(0)}100%{transform-origin:left;transform:scaleX(1)}}@keyframes loading-line-decreasing{0%{transform:scaleX(1)}100%{transform:scaleX(0.1)}}@keyframes loading-line-bouncing{0%{transform:scaleX(0.1) translateX(0%)}50%{transform:scaleX(0.1) translateX(-900%)}100%{transform:scaleX(0.1) translateX(0%)}}@keyframes loading-line-disappearing{to{transform:scaleX(0) translateX(0)}}
html,body,div,span,applet,object,iframe,h1,h2,h3,h4,h5,h6,p,blockquote,pre,a,abbr,acronym,address,big,cite,code,del,dfn,em,img,ins,kbd,q,s,samp,small,strike,strong,sub,sup,tt,var,b,u,i,center,dl,dt,dd,ol,ul,li,fieldset,form,label,legend,table,caption,tbody,tfoot,thead,tr,th,td,article,aside,canvas,details,embed,figure,figcaption,footer,header,hgroup,menu,nav,output,ruby,section,summary,time,mark,audio,video{margin:0;padding:0;border:0;font-size:100%;font:inherit;vertical-align:baseline}article,aside,details,figcaption,figure,footer,header,hgroup,menu,nav,section{display:block}body{line-height:1}ol,ul{list-style:none}blockquote,q{quotes:none}blockquote:before,blockquote:after,q:before,q:after{content:"";content:none}table{border-collapse:collapse;border-spacing:0}html{font-size:10px;color:#34414f;font-family:"Roboto",sans-serif;box-sizing:border-box;overflow-x:hidden}body{margin:0;overflow-x:hidden}.section,.navbar{display:flex;justify-content:center}.section__content,.navbar__content{display:flex;flex-direction:column;align-items:center;padding:0 .8em;width:100%;max-width:810px}.navbar{position:sticky;top:.5em;left:0;z-index:1;display:flex;justify-content:center;align-items:center;transition:transform .5s}.navbar__logo{height:5em;transition:transform .5s}.navbar__logo-image{height:100%}
html,body,div,span,applet,object,iframe,h1,h2,h3,h4,h5,h6,p,blockquote,pre,a,abbr,acronym,address,big,cite,code,del,dfn,em,img,ins,kbd,q,s,samp,small,strike,strong,sub,sup,tt,var,b,u,i,center,dl,dt,dd,ol,ul,li,fieldset,form,label,legend,table,caption,tbody,tfoot,thead,tr,th,td,article,aside,canvas,details,embed,figure,figcaption,footer,header,hgroup,menu,nav,output,ruby,section,summary,time,mark,audio,video{margin:0;padding:0;border:0;font-size:100%;font:inherit;vertical-align:baseline}article,aside,details,figcaption,figure,footer,header,hgroup,menu,nav,section{display:block}body{line-height:1}ol,ul{list-style:none}blockquote,q{quotes:none}blockquote:before,blockquote:after,q:before,q:after{content:"";content:none}table{border-collapse:collapse;border-spacing:0}html{font-size:10px;color:#34414f;font-family:"Roboto",sans-serif;box-sizing:border-box;overflow-x:hidden}body{margin:0;overflow-x:hidden}.loading-circle{transform:rotate(270deg)}.loading-circle__circle{fill:transparent;stroke:#e60836;stroke-width:10%;stroke-dasharray:502.4;transform-origin:center;animation-iteration-count:1,1,infinite;animation-delay:0s,1s,2s;animation-duration:1s,1s,1s;animation-name:loading-circle-growing,loading-circle-shrinking,loading-circle-rotating;animation-timing-function:ease,ease-in,linear;animation-fill-mode:forwards}@keyframes loading-circle-growing{from{stroke-dashoffset:502.4}to{stroke-dashoffset:0}}@keyframes loading-circle-shrinking{to{stroke-dashoffset:-439.6}}@keyframes loading-circle-rotating{from{transform:rotate(0deg)}to{transform:rotate(360deg)}}
html,body,div,span,applet,object,iframe,h1,h2,h3,h4,h5,h6,p,blockquote,pre,a,abbr,acronym,address,big,cite,code,del,dfn,em,img,ins,kbd,q,s,samp,small,strike,strong,sub,sup,tt,var,b,u,i,center,dl,dt,dd,ol,ul,li,fieldset,form,label,legend,table,caption,tbody,tfoot,thead,tr,th,td,article,aside,canvas,details,embed,figure,figcaption,footer,header,hgroup,menu,nav,output,ruby,section,summary,time,mark,audio,video{margin:0;padding:0;border:0;font-size:100%;font:inherit;vertical-align:baseline}article,aside,details,figcaption,figure,footer,header,hgroup,menu,nav,section{display:block}body{line-height:1}ol,ul{list-style:none}blockquote,q{quotes:none}blockquote:before,blockquote:after,q:before,q:after{content:"";content:none}table{border-collapse:collapse;border-spacing:0}html{font-size:10px;color:#34414f;font-family:"Roboto",sans-serif;box-sizing:border-box;overflow-x:hidden}body{margin:0;overflow-x:hidden}.subtitle1,.app_theme_classic .app__transition-text,.app .app__transition-text{font-weight:400}@media(min-width: 768px){.subtitle1,.app_theme_classic .app__transition-text,.app .app__transition-text{font-size:1.6em}}@media(max-width: 767px){.subtitle1,.app_theme_classic .app__transition-text,.app .app__transition-text{font-size:1.4em}}.subtitle2{font-weight:500}@media(min-width: 768px){.subtitle2{font-size:1.4em}}@media(max-width: 767px){.subtitle2{font-size:1.2em}}.app_theme_classic .app__navbar,.app .app__navbar{margin-bottom:1em}.app_theme_classic .app__transition-background,.app .app__transition-background{position:absolute;z-index:1;top:30vh;left:50%;display:flex;flex-direction:column;align-items:center;padding:.8em 1.6em;transform:translateX(-50%);background-color:#fff;box-shadow:#e7e7e7 0 0 0 1px,#e7e7e7 0 2px 4px;border-radius:2px;animation:app-page-fade-in .5s}.app_theme_classic .app__transition-loader,.app .app__transition-loader{width:100px;height:100px}.app_theme_classic .app__transition-text,.app .app__transition-text{padding:.8em 0;white-space:nowrap}.app_theme_classic .app__page,.app .app__page{animation-iteration-count:1;animation-duration:.5s;animation-timing-function:ease;animation-fill-mode:forwards}.app_theme_classic .app__page:nth-last-child(n+3),.app .app__page:nth-last-child(n+3){display:none}.app_theme_classic[data-router-movement=forwards] .app__page[data-router-page-status=outdated],[data-router-movement=forwards].app .app__page[data-router-page-status=outdated]{animation-name:app-page-leaving-left}.app_theme_classic[data-router-movement=forwards] .app__page[data-router-page-status=new],[data-router-movement=forwards].app .app__page[data-router-page-status=new]{animation-name:app-page-appearing-from-right}.app_theme_classic[data-router-movement=backwards] .app__page[data-router-page-status=outdated],[data-router-movement=backwards].app .app__page[data-router-page-status=outdated]{animation-name:app-page-leaving-right}.app_theme_classic[data-router-movement=backwards] .app__page[data-router-page-status=new],[data-router-movement=backwards].app .app__page[data-router-page-status=new]{animation-name:app-page-appearing-from-left}@keyframes app-page-fade-in{from{opacity:0}to{opacity:1}}@keyframes app-page-leaving-left{from{opacity:1;transform:translateX(0)}to{transform:translateX(-150%);opacity:0}}@keyframes app-page-leaving-right{from{opacity:1;transform:translateX(0)}to{transform:translateX(150%);opacity:0}}@keyframes app-page-appearing-from-right{from{opacity:0;transform:translateX(150%)}to{opacity:1;transform:translateX(0)}}@keyframes app-page-appearing-from-left{from{opacity:0;transform:translateX(-150%)}to{opacity:1;transform:translateX(0)}}
